For gluten free option, coat fish with rice flour. For Whole30 or Paleo options, omit flour and saute fish in clarified butter or ghee. Prep Time 10 mins. Cook Time 9 mins. Course Entree.

Cuisine Fish. Servings 4 people. Calories kcal. Dredge filets in flour, season with salt and pepper. Heat 2 or 3 tablespoons of butter in a large skillet over medium heat, until melted.
